The hypermedia authoring process has been vividly described in a
special issue of the Economist as a combination of writing a book,
a play, a film, and a radio or television show: A hypermedia
document combines all these elements and adds some of its own. The
author' s first job is to structure and explain all of the infor
mation. The author then must distill the information into brief,
descriptive nodes. Each node has to contain a Iist of the
ingredients, and instructions on how the ingredients are mixed
together to the greatest advantage. The structure of the material
provided is translated into an architectural metaphor of some kind;
much of the designer' s work is the creation of this imaginary
space. Then, the designers must chart the details of what to
animate, what to film, who to inter view, and how to arrange the
information in the space tobe built Eco95a]. This book presents
guidelines, tools, and techniques for prospective authors such that
they can design better hypermedia documents and applications. lt
surveys the different techniques used to organize, search, and
structure infor mation in a large information system. It then
describes the algorithms used to locate, reorganize, and link data
to enable navigation and retrieval. It Iooks in detail at the
creation and presentation of certain types of visual information,
namely algorithm animations. It introduces new mechanisms for
editing audio and video data streams."
